woody1062 Posted January 5, 2010 Posted January 5, 2010 Was looking for information on the pcd on a motorpoint{malta car} with no diff control but car has rear wheel extensions.Car has everything that was on 2005, but been told it was not the 114 pcd but 100.
ali37 Posted January 5, 2010 Posted January 5, 2010 The MY05 STI has the additional rear arch extensions and the Hawkeye center console layout and will be 114.5 PCD. If not then it will be 100 PCD.

tomwrx08 Posted January 5, 2010 Posted January 5, 2010 05 sti onwards pcd is 5x114 everything else 5x100 pcd

seafar99 Posted January 5, 2010 Posted January 5, 2010 Why don't you get a tape measure or a ruler and measure it, it's either 100mm or 114 mm from the centre of wheel stud to the next wheel stud.

road warrior Posted January 6, 2010 Posted January 6, 2010 100mm PCD should be 58.8mm between stud centres 114mm PCD should be 67mm between stud centres
